I am trying to use this fantastic menu for the first time and encountered a problem with positioning.
When the menu is positioned at the top of the page everything works great.
However what I would like to do is add a banner on the top of the page and have the menu directly below it, followed by another div with some actual site content.
How I was trying to go about it is to have a div for the banner (for now only a diff bg color) and then pull the menu via external html (as described in the DD tutorial) and then below it have another div with a different bg color for text for the site.
In order to drop the menu below the banner, I tried editing the css for the menu:
.ddsmoothmenu{
position:absolute; top:200px; left:0px;
font: bold 12px Verdana;
background: #414141; /*background of menu bar (default state)*/
width: 100%;
}
.ddsmoothmenu ul{
clear;
z-index:100;
margin: 0;
padding: 0;
list-style-type: none;
}
however when I do that FF is OK but IE6 and IE 7 hide the submenu under the div that follows it...see attached pichttp://shepdev.pcriot.com/submenu_IE_issue.GIF
How should I approach this to avoid this problem...
